Now out @jpube.bsky.social! In Italy, lower spending on immigrants by far-right mayors is met by a growth in social welfare volunteering by progressive citizens. Check it out! 👇

Why are female politicians more often targeted with violence? New findings confirm depressing suspicions A study of Italian mayors made it possible to compare the experiences of politicians with identical characteristics other than their gender.

La politica è un lavoro pericoloso per le donne | G. Daniele, G. Di Poppa e M. Pulejo Il clima per le donne che agiscono in politica è ostile. La probabilità che una sindaca subisca violenze o intimidazioni è tripla rispetto a quella di un sindaco. Le scelte politiche c’entrano poco. S...

While the US voted for its nth White male President and the International Day Against Female Violence approaches, read coverage by Lavoce about our paper explaining why politics is a dangerous job for women.

Female politicians face an additional gender gap: they are 3️⃣ times more likely to experience violence while in office.

We study the reasons and consequences of violence in a new paper, summarized in this column cepr.org/voxeu/column...
